...Neo, you do realize that Haruhi is fundamentally god in that universe, right?  After carefully dissecting the episodes and the manga (don't know about the light novel, haven't seen it anywhere), the whole story is seems to be about Haruhi destroying and re-creating reality for Kyon (for some reason, could be that she's in love with him, could be that she's trying to help him, can't really sort it out in my own head).  If she didn't create that people Kyon interacts with then she certainly has re-purposed them (several times).  Not that this in any way justifies her actions.
How do you justify the actions of a character who basically rewrites reality with her slightest whims?

Instead of scholarships, the school has the "honey system" that effectively turns poor girls into a virtual slave for the rich boys at the school. This is a shoujo manga though. Rapey dude molests girl in public, school approves apparently. Girl of course falls for his manly public molestation ways. After all he's just expressing his deep love, when he belittles her and gropes her genitals in front of half the school.

The girls, refered to as "honeys", cannot disobey their master in any matter, lest they be expelled. Also, every boy must have the name of a flower in their last name to be allowed to have a "honey". This last bit is the most improbable.
